District presents midyear LCAP update and California Dashboard; mixed results on achievement and attendance
Summary
Washington Unified presented a midyear Local Control Accountability Plan (LCAP) update and California Dashboard results: ELA and math remained in orange, graduation and college-career indicators improved, chronic absenteeism fell but remains above pre-pandemic levels; district outlined actions and next steps.
The Washington Unified School District presented its midyear Local Control Accountability Plan update and California Dashboard results at the Feb. 13 board meeting, showing modest gains in graduation and college-and-career indicators but persistent challenges in English language arts, math and chronic absenteeism.
Assistant Superintendent of Educational Services Audrey Street and Director Stephanie Groat led the presentation. The dashboard compares two years of state test and accountability data and assigns color-coded performance ratings. Highlights the district reported:
